首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库如何判断服务器的个数

可以根据以下几个方面进行评估和判断:

  1. 数据库负载:评估数据库的负载情况,包括每秒的查询请求量、每秒的写入量、并发连接数等。根据负载情况判断是否需要多台服务器来分担负载压力。
  2. 响应时间:监测数据库的响应时间,如果响应时间较长,可能是单台服务器无法及时处理所有请求导致的。这时可以考虑增加服务器数量来提高数据库的处理能力。
  3. 容量需求:评估数据库的数据增长速度和存储需求,根据需求来决定是否需要多台服务器进行数据存储和备份。
  4. 可用性要求:如果数据库对可用性要求较高,需要考虑使用主从复制或者数据库集群来保证数据的高可用性和容灾能力。根据复制和集群的架构,决定需要的服务器数量。
  5. 数据库引擎特性:不同的数据库引擎具有不同的特性和优化方式,根据数据库引擎的特性来决定是否需要多台服务器来充分利用其优势。

总结来说,数据库的服务器数量取决于负载情况、响应时间、容量需求、可用性要求和数据库引擎特性等因素。根据不同的情况,可以选择单台服务器或者多台服务器来满足需求。腾讯云提供了丰富的数据库产品和解决方案,例如云数据库 MySQL、云数据库 PostgreSQL、云数据库 Redis 等,可以根据具体的需求选择适合的产品进行部署。更多关于腾讯云数据库产品的信息,请参考腾讯云数据库产品介绍:腾讯云数据库产品

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何判断个数据库是不是出问题了?

//如何判断个数据库是不是出问题了?// 线上环境中,当MHA这种高可用切换服务切换时候,往往是主库发生问题了,今天我们讨论在何种情况下,我们可以判断主库已经发生了问题,不可用了。...01 场景1,使用select 1方法判断 大多数情况下,我们判断数据库是否可用都采用是连接到数据库上,然后使用select 1;这个SQL来判断当前数据库是否可用,但是这样操作其实是不严谨...02 方法2,查表判断 除了使用select 1这种语法之外,我们可以设置指定表来查询,从而判断当前数据库是否健康。...磁盘空间满了之后,数据库已经是不可写状态了,但是依旧是可以读,我们使用select语句判断出来数据库依旧可用,其实是不准确。...03 方案3,写表判断 一般情况下,使用写表判断数据库是否可用是一个比较合理方案,使用update语句来对某个health_check表进行更新,然而更新时候,又不能随意指定字段,还是找个有意义字段比较合理

76820

如何判断个数是否为素数(判断个数为素数)

大家好,又见面了,我是你们朋友全栈君。 目录 1.什么是质数? 2.如何判断是否为质数? 方法1 方法2 方法3 方法4 1.什么是质数?...2.如何判断是否为质数? 质数特点如下: 一个自然数(如1、2、3、4、5、6等)若恰有两个正约数(1及此数本身),则称之为质数。...方法1 根据质数约数只有1和本身这一特点,可以首先想到最直观方法。第一种方法就是判断个数是否能被比它小数整除。 方法1时间复杂度是O(n)。...n > 1; } //判断个数能否被小于sqrt(n)数整除 int sqrt = (int)Math.sqrt(n); for (int i = 2; i 1; } //只需判断个数能否被小于sqrt(n)奇数整除 int sqrt = (int)Math.sqrt(n); for (int i = 3; i

1.5K30
  • 29 | 如何判断个数据库是不是出问题了?

    而其中被动切换,往往是因为主库出问题了,由 HA 系统发起如何判断主库出问题? select 1 判断 实际上,select 1 成功返回,只能说明这个库进程还在,并不能说明主库没问题。...查表判断 一般做法是,在系统库(mysql 库)里创建一个表,比如命名为 health_check,里面只放一行数据,然后定期执行: select * from mysql.health_check...; 使用这个方法,我们可以检测出由于并发线程过多导致数据库不可用情况。...但,备库检测也是要写 binlog 。由于我们一般会把数据库 A 和 B 主备关系设计为双 M 结构,所以在备库 B 上执行检测命令,也要发回给主库 A。...file/innodb/innodb_log_file%'; 可以通过 MAX_TIMER 值来判断数据库是否出问题了。

    54410

    SQL Server中如何判断个数据库是否还有业务访问

    有时候,某个库可能因为业务关系准备下线,但是业务方不确定这个库是完全没有调用。需要dba协助排查下。...,但是事务日志如果长期没shrink则会比较慢) USE [AdventureWorks2019NEW]; -- 只捞1000条,根据begin time和Transaction Name内容可做到初步判断...AS DatabaseName, COUNT(*) AS ConnectionCount FROM sys.sysprocesses WHERE dbid > 0 -- 只显示已经分配了数据库...ID(非系统进程)会话 -- and db_name(dbid)='AdventureWorks2019NEW' -- 这里也可以指定具体待查询库 GROUP BY dbid;2 查询某个库是否还有...select查询方法1 在SSMS里启用扩展事件【推荐】新建会话向导然后筛选下库名,只查看要关注event详情。

    16910

    字节码判断方法参数个数

    Jvm 如何确定方法参数个数 找到 Method DescriptionIndex 属性,找到对应描述,例如: public class AddMain { public static...java 代码,add 方法对应代码是 (II)I,最后一个 I 代表返回值,这个代表两个整型参数...., int b,String c,boolean d) { return a + b; } ​ 同样,(IILjava/lang/String;Z)I 代表有4个参数,字符串表示是...(本文完) 作者:付威 博客地址:http://blog.laofu.online 如果觉得对您有帮助,可以下方RSS订阅,谢谢合作 如有任何知识产权、版权问题或理论错误,...本文是付威网络博客原创,自由转载-非商用-非衍生-保持署名,请遵循:创意共享3.0许可证 交流请加群113249828: 点击加群   或发我邮件 laofu_online

    80920

    新手如何选择云服务器 如何判断服务器品质

    网站建设以及小程序等建立都需要服务器,但是传统独立服务器价格比较高,因此人们都会选择云服务器。那么新手如何选择云服务器呢?...新手如何选择云服务器 新手在选择云服务器之前要了解云服务器专业知识,否则在与商家沟通时可能会被骗。...如何选择云服务器新手需要考虑内容包括网站用户范围速度,访问速度快能够留住客户,选择云服务器就应该选择有品质保证大牌服务器。...如何判断服务器品质 人们在选择云服务器关键还是要它品质,高品质服务器具有较长使用时间,不需要担心这方面会出现问题。...硬盘与带宽配置也是人们关注内容,硬盘内存选择默认为40G系统盘,还可以选择配置一个数据盘。

    10.5K30

    Redis服务器运行多个数据库以及切换数据库影响

    图片Redis服务器运行多少个数据库在Redis服务器中,数据库是由Redis数据结构和键值存储系统支持。Redis服务器提供了多个数据库,每个数据库都是由唯一个数值标识符表示。...默认情况下,Redis服务器提供16个数据库,标识符从0到15。每个数据库都是一个独立命名空间,可以存储多个键值对。...每个数据库都是由一个哈希表实现,存储在Redis服务器内存中。此外,Redis还提供了持久化功能,可以将内存中数据库持久化到硬盘上,以便在服务器重启后可以恢复数据。...需要注意是,Redis数据库是基于内存,因此其容量受到服务器可用内存限制。如果服务器内存不足以存储所有数据库,那么可能需要进行数据分片或者使用集群等技术来扩展Redis服务器规模。...在Redis中切换数据库操作会带来以下影响:性能损耗:每个数据库都需要一定内存和处理能力来维护,切换数据库会导致一定性能损耗。

    49181

    如何用程序判断个数独是否有效

    problem 判断一个 9x9 数独是否有效。只需要根据以下规则,验证已经填入数字是否有效即可。 数字 1-9 在每一行只能出现一次。 数字 1-9 在每一列只能出现一次。...但由于位于左上角 3x3 宫内有两个 8 存在, 因此这个数独是无效。 说明: 一个有效数独(部分已被填充)不一定是可解。 只需要根据以上规则,验证已经填入数字是否有效即可。...给定数独永远是 9x9 形式。 think 只要有规则,那么程序就可以办得到。因为涉及到重复,可以考虑使用map不重复特性,构造多个map进行判断。...重述一遍问题:给定i和j,如何判定board[i][j]在第几个box呢?...显然每个数属于哪个box就只取决于纵坐标,纵坐标为0/1/2都属于box[0],纵坐标为3/4/5都属于box[1],纵坐标为6/7/8都属于box[2].也就是j/3.而对于9x9矩阵,我们光根据

    65421

    如何判断服务器是否支持虚拟化

    腾讯云服务器从是否为物理机可分为裸金属和非裸金属 裸金属物理机是支持虚拟化 非裸金属普通CVM已经是虚机,不支持二次虚拟化 如何判断是否支持虚拟化?...1个 ②cpu-z http://www.cpuid.com/softwares/cpu-z.html 指令集有“VT-x”,说明支持虚拟化,没有则不支持 ③如果是intel cpu,用intel自己检测工具.../www/us/en/download/12136/28539/intel-processor-identification-utility-windows-version.html 不过,我在国内云服务器上使用这个软件一直异常退出...,在电脑上正常,在AWS云服务器上也正常 后来我找了老版本intel processor identificatio utility 在国内云服务器上能正常显示 https://members.driverguide.com

    5.1K20

    堡垒机访问多个数据库服务器如何操作?堡垒机访问数据库服务器失败怎么办?

    现在大型公司里面往往都会使用到大量电脑,在电脑上面办公也是现在社会中常态了,尤其是一些涉及互联网公司更是需要用到各种计算机,不同员工们工作不同但是却都在一个特定内部环境内,对于公司运维以及审计工作人员来说...,员工数量越大工作也就越繁重,于是现在堡垒机开始普遍使用,不过很多中小型公司里面是只有一台服务器,那么只有一台服务器需要堡垒机吗?...只有一台服务器需要堡垒机吗? 因为公司规模不同所以对于服务器需求也是不一样,像一些中小型公司对于互联网需求并不是太高,所以一般只会配备一台简单点服务器,那么只有一台服务器需要堡垒机吗?...答案是肯定,只要是用到计算机比较多公司都要配备堡垒机,这样工作效率更高而且还可以保护公司内部信息不会泄露出去。 堡垒机有哪些其他常见功能?...关于只有一台服务器需要堡垒机吗文章内容今天就介绍到这里,部署堡垒机能够大幅度提升公司内部安全性,只要大家有这方面的考虑就一定要部署堡垒机,这样公司信息也能得到更好保护。

    6.8K40

    如何实现一个数据库

    知乎上有个问题:如何实现一个数据库?手痒忍不住又水了一篇。以计算机中最常用分析、理解问题思想,我们可以从两个维度:逻辑和物理,来思考如何实现一个数据库。...逻辑维度 数据模型(对外,面向用户) 想要实现一个数据库,首先你得定义给给用户什么样数据模型?...数据组织(对内,面向系统) 数据库,本质上就是存取数据。从程序员角度来说,就是如何在计算机存储层次体系[2]中组织数据。...于是我们又引入了很不靠谱(相比单机总线)网络和难以严格同步时钟,如何对齐进行处理,又是另外一个长长故事了。虽然当代数据库无一不需要多机协同,但限于篇幅问题,就此打住了。...往期文章: cmu15445 数据库系统实验一:buffer pool managerDatabase Inside 系列 ——SQL 是如何执行数据库存储层都涉及到哪些工作?

    1.7K10

    不使用 if-elif 语句,如何优雅地判断个数字所属等级?

    偶然看到了 stackoverflow 上一个问题,还挺有启发,故分享一下。 题目大意是:有从 A 到 F 5 个等级,现要判断个数值(从 0 到 1 之间)所属等级。...这是一个简单图示例子: ? bisect库中 bisect() 方法,查找元素 x 在一个升序序列中插入点 i,使得插入点左侧元素都小于等于 x,插入点右侧元素都大于 x。...假如 score 是 59,计算得出插入点在 60 左侧,而 Python 列表索引值是以 0 开始,所以返回插入点值为 0;假如 score 是 60,计算得出插入点在 60 右侧,即返回索引值为...另外,再看看前面的方法三(使用字典),它可读性很强,即顺次将 scr 与字典中值比较(从高往低,即 0.9~0.5),以此得出对应键值。...不管怎么说,反复使用 if-elif 语句判断方式是挺笨拙,必须改进。文中列出都是目前比较受认可回答。

    93020

    【面试题】1915- 如何判断个数内容是否相等

    题目 给定两个数组,判断两数组内容是否相等。...直接遍历✍ 直接遍历第一个数组,并判断是否存在于在第二个数组中 求差集, 如果差集数组有长度,也说明两数组不等(个人感觉比上面的麻烦就不举例了) const arr1 = ["apple", "banana...评论区大佬方案(操作第二个数组) 遍历第一个数组,在第二个数组找到就删除第二个数组中对应元素,没有找到直接不等,最后再判断一下第二个数长度即可。...arr2.length } NaN 判断时候,会有隐式转换(参数不是数字时会隐式转换) Number.isNaN 判断才是严格相等 isNaN('11') // false isNaN('ccc'...arr2.length } 注意事项 这个题需要注意: 先判断长度,长度不等 必然不等 元素可重复 边界情况考虑 '1' 和 1 (Objectkey是字符串, Mapkey没有限制) NaN null

    17810

    【面试题】1887- 如何判断个数内容是否相等

    题目 给定两个数组,判断两数组内容是否相等。...直接遍历✍ 直接遍历第一个数组,并判断是否存在于在第二个数组中 求差集, 如果差集数组有长度,也说明两数组不等(个人感觉比上面的麻烦就不举例了) const arr1 = ["apple", "banana...评论区大佬方案(操作第二个数组) 遍历第一个数组,在第二个数组找到就删除第二个数组中对应元素,没有找到直接不等,最后再判断一下第二个数长度即可。...arr2.length } NaN 判断时候,会有隐式转换(参数不是数字时会隐式转换) Number.isNaN 判断才是严格相等 isNaN('11') // false isNaN('ccc'...arr2.length } 注意事项 这个题需要注意: 先判断长度,长度不等 必然不等 元素可重复 边界情况考虑 '1' 和 1 (Objectkey是字符串, Mapkey没有限制) NaN null

    25910

    不使用 if-elif 语句,如何优雅地判断个数字所属等级?

    偶然看到了 stackoverflow 上一个问题,还挺有启发,故分享一下。 题目大意是:有从 A 到 F 5 个等级,现要判断个数值(从 0 到 1 之间)所属等级。...这是一个简单图示例子: ? bisect库中 bisect() 方法,查找元素 x 在一个升序序列中插入点 i,使得插入点左侧元素都小于等于 x,插入点右侧元素都大于 x。...假如 score 是 59,计算得出插入点在 60 左侧,而 Python 列表索引值是以 0 开始,所以返回插入点值为 0;假如 score 是 60,计算得出插入点在 60 右侧,即返回索引值为...另外,再看看前面的方法三(使用字典),它可读性很强,即顺次将 scr 与字典中值比较(从高往低,即 0.9~0.5),以此得出对应键值。...不管怎么说,反复使用 if-elif 语句判断方式是挺笨拙,必须改进。文中列出都是目前比较受认可回答。 如果有面试官把它作为面试题,我觉得会挺有意思:难度不大,有发挥空间。

    48430

    【面试题】1887- 如何判断个数内容是否相等

    题目 给定两个数组,判断两数组内容是否相等。...直接遍历✍ 直接遍历第一个数组,并判断是否存在于在第二个数组中 求差集, 如果差集数组有长度,也说明两数组不等(个人感觉比上面的麻烦就不举例了) const arr1 = ["apple", "banana...评论区大佬方案(操作第二个数组) 遍历第一个数组,在第二个数组找到就删除第二个数组中对应元素,没有找到直接不等,最后再判断一下第二个数长度即可。...arr2.length } NaN 判断时候,会有隐式转换(参数不是数字时会隐式转换) Number.isNaN 判断才是严格相等 isNaN('11') // false isNaN('ccc'...arr2.length } 注意事项 这个题需要注意: 先判断长度,长度不等 必然不等 元素可重复 边界情况考虑 '1' 和 1 (Objectkey是字符串, Mapkey没有限制) NaN null

    22010

    如何判断个数据分布是否是正太分布?

    在数据分析过程中,得到一组数据,在分析之前,通常需要判断数据是否符合正态分布与否,再决定下一步分析方法。那么,如何判断数据是否属于正太分布呢?...其中一种方法就是画出正太分位数图,用以判断数据是否数据正太分布。 什么是正太分位数图呢? 将一个正态分布数据集数据从小到大排序,求每个值在样本中出现概率,再累积画出如下图。...如下图是一个均值为5.5正太分布累计概率图。在开始和结束位置概率增长率最小,在均值处概率增长率最大。 ? 上图中,如果将开始和结束位置坐标轴拉长,可以将这条曲线转化得到一条直线。...再画出95%置信区间下概率累计图,就能够知道如下图: ? 两条虚线为95%置信区间下概率图。再需要判断数据是否属于正太分布式,如果数据分布在两条虚线之间,则可以认为数据是数据正太分布

    1.8K20
    领券